I started writing code at 15, fascinated by how games worked under the hood. That curiosity turned into co-founding a FiveM multiplayer server at 17, where I taught myself Lua, SQL, and server architecture by building a real product — not tutorials. Within three years I'd delivered 50+ commissioned scripts to clients worldwide.
Today I'm a final-semester SE student at Murdoch University and a daily user of AI development tools — Claude, Copilot, Cursor — using them to accelerate delivery without compromising quality. I'm actively looking for a graduate role where I can contribute from day one.
